Output 8c13a0e3b80a954040c51d171af10c4777d72c9dff78d61aded0d18ef1ed7220:14

value
337600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6f4bb816c905ba699033e2a63fc15d7f9c1ae64 OP_EQUAL
address
3KpztqMPckp4mCY95pistNj93Hh38sQ3RC
transaction
8c13a0e3b80a954040c51d171af10c4777d72c9dff78d61aded0d18ef1ed7220
spent
true